Absolutely. We sign NDAs before the first substantive conversation — this is a natural part of every professional collaboration for us. Protecting your ideas, trade secrets and project data is our highest priority. In practice, many clients bring their own NDA template, which we review and sign. If you don't have your own template, we are happy to provide ours. Confidentiality applies to all project information: technical details, market strategies, business figures and unpublished product concepts. Within our team, we work with clear access controls — only team members involved in the project have access to your data. We never use your project information for our marketing or external communication — unless you give explicit consent.

Yes. Whether you are a startup with a first idea or a corporation with a complex product portfolio — we adapt our process to your situation. What matters is not company size, but the commitment to developing a truly great product. For startups, we offer lean project formats: from quick design studies for investor presentations to full product development with prototyping. We know that speed and budget are critical for startups — so we work with clearly defined milestones and transparent costs. Especially relevant for founders: As authorized go-inno consultants, we help with public funding applications. Through go-inno, up to 50% of our consulting fees can be subsidized — up to EUR 15,400. This makes professional industrial design affordable for young companies too. Several of our startup projects have been awarded international design prizes.

A rough overview is enough to start. Helpful are answers to these questions: What should the product do and who is it for? Is there a predecessor product or are you starting from scratch? What technical constraints exist — such as standards, material requirements or interfaces? When should the product go to market? And what budget have you planned? The more we know upfront, the more precise our quote. But a sketch on a napkin is a good start too — we help you in a structured initial meeting to ask the right questions and define the project scope. If you don't have a brief yet, we offer a briefing workshop where we work out goals, target audience, competition and technical requirements together. This initial meeting is free and non-binding.
